This is the Tightrope WebInstall which bundles applications with offers for additional 3rd party software, mostly unwanted adware, and may be installed with minimal consent. The application windows_firefoxupdateweb.exe by Sanflex has been detected as adware by 1 anti-malware scanner with very strong indications that the file is a potential threat. The program is a setup application that uses the Tightrope WebInstall installer. The installer is marketed through download protals and search ads as the free Mozilla Firefox web browser but will also install additional software offers which include adware, PUPs and browser toolbars.
